High Point Regional Health Joins Wake Forest Baptist's Health Care System

Photo courtesy: Wake Forest Baptist Health Care System

High Point Regional Health has officially joined the Wake Forest Baptist Health Care system.

It's now known as Wake Forest Baptist Health – High Point Medical Center.

Wake Forest Baptist began the process of acquiring the High Point Center from UNC Health Care last fall.

As of September 1st, the deal is complete. It comes at a time when many companies in the industry are consolidating.

In a statement, Wake Forest Baptist Health President Dr. Kevin High says this will help keep "more beds available at our Winston-Salem campus for those who need treatment for critical illnesses or injuries and enables us to deliver the right care at the right place.”

The High Point Medical Center has over 350 beds and serves more than 300,000 patients a year.
